The internet sure is pushing a lot of hyped-up stories about the great deals people are getting at the used car auctions and farm auctions, too. With all the thousands of used car dealers and car jockey's bidding on auction cars and pickups, it's unlikely you'll get many great deals. Do your homework, there's a lot of crap among all those "great deals". There's an open auction near here where they sell a lot of govt vehicles both cars and pickups. I've never seen so many vehicles that are complete junk in less than 100,000 miles. I don't know where the good ones go, but they sure don't bring them to this auction. Neighbor likes bidding on odd heavy-duty industrial/construction type machines because they might be worth a lot to the right buyer across the country, but it's unlikely those guys will be here bidding on it. Quite often they sell Ford pickups w/mechanic's bed and mounted crane, neighbor thought one might be handy so he bought one. He got a couple miles from the auction site and the motor puked, the auction company towed it back to the sale and sold it on the next sale as a non-runner. Just remember not everything you see on the internet or hear from an auctioneer is true.
